Abstract
Antibiotic resistance is on the rise and has become a serious problem in recent decades. Bacteriophages, viruses that infect bacteria, can be used to help address antibiotic resistance through phage therapy. Phage therapy is a process that uses lytic bacteriophages to kill bacteria. Before a phage can be used for phage therapy, it's must be well understood. Annotation using bioinformatics accomplishes this. CoveyB is a bacteriophage that was found by a Northwestern student and was the phage that was used during this genomic annotation research. The work done on CoveyB will be a significant contribution to not only the phage database but may also make an impact in the medical community.
